PARIS, SEPTEMBER 23, 2016: (DGW) As Edo State gubernatorial election draws near, Edo voters have been urged in a piece sent in an email to our newsroom here in the French capital of Paris to ponder the  questions raised below before electing a new governor to lead the state again in the coming years, according to the writer, after the abysmal failures of the outgoing governor, Mr. Adams Oshiomhole.
In the piece below, many searching questions were raised by the  undersigned, a social critic, political analyst and a public commentator on national and global issues.
Read the piece below:
''Edo people are no blocks and are no stones nor are they mindless zombies or robots to fall again for the antics of the Buhari-led Federal Government. This piece is more of searching questions  Edo people would be better advised  to provide answers to.
Common sense demands that you study the obviously sad situation and ask yourselves the rationale behind the continuity which the ruling All Progressives Congress in the state seeks. I have heard Buhari is also asking for continuity come 2019 general elections.
On what basis are these men seeking continuity if one may ask when:
Nigeria's foreign reserves have dropped abysmally from over $30 billion to less than $24 billion in one year with no visible or tangible evidence of service infrastructures on the ground where the money was utilized;
When Nigeria has lost its prestigious position as Africa's largest economy to South Africa within one year under Muhammadu Buhari;
When the naira is now worthless and continues to fall all-time low against all major currencies;
When the naira under Buhari has become the lowest  in  African currency ranking;

When the Buhari-led Federal Government rose from an emergency meeting yesterday and okayed the sale of the country's national assets , first time in Nigeria's chequered history;

When three square meal a day is no more affordable in many homes and now an exclusive reserve of the likes of Aliko Dangote;
When suicide rate has increased marvelously  in Nigeria as a result of hunger and frustration;
Back in Edo State I ask yet again, on what basis is Oshiomhole seeking continuity of his visionless and directionless party that has plunged Nigeria and Edo State into abysmal depths;
When Edo State has lost its prestigious position in Nigeria as the most educationally advantaged state to the most educationally disadvantaged state;
When our teenagers are perishing in rapid succession in the fiery Sahara desert and the Mediterranean sea in a bid to make it to Europe in search of greener pastures as a result of the harsh and intolerable condition at home;
When there is no single factory  built by Oshiomhole in the past eight years of his ruinous rule to absorb our teeming school leavers which has doubtless  swollen the unemployment queue in the state;
When there is no good road network in the state to open up the remotest outposts and agricultural hinterlands;
When Edo State is saddled with a massive debt burden up to the tune of a whopping N500 billion; the money which he diverted to establishing a university in his hometown at the expense of Edo taxpayers;
When Edo State has been marvelously reduced to an economic backwater with no viable infrastructure on the ground to generate or create wealth;
When workers' salaries are irregular amid heavy taxation;
When the crime rate in the state is on the ascending order of magnitude;
When Oshiomhole is reportedly floating an airline in Cape Verde with Edo people's money;
The only thing I heard him say during their party's mega rally at Ogbe Station in Benin is the re-roofing and renovation of schools in the state and the rehabilitation of roads in Benin City.
Edo people, I ask you here, was there any new  road constructed like  the ones which  his predecessors particularly late ex-Governor Ambrose did? No! If you ask me. Is Benin City the only civil division that makes up Edo Sate? No! Come to think of it, how many roads did he rehabilitate when washouts abound in many roads today in the state capital  capable of  forcing a pregnant woman into involuntary abortion as motorcyclists and motorists navigate or wade their way through the pools of water dotting the roads? Are the few,  half-baked rehabilitated  roads what will put food on your table, create wealth, give you employment, give you decent housing, give you safety nets for the unemployed  as it is done in other countries? No!
Is the Labour Party, Peoples' Democratic Party, All Progressive Grand Alliance  responsible for any of these setbacks and underdevelopment in the past eight years? Have Edo State monthly federal allocation and 13% derivation  as an oil-producing state ever been held back under any guise in the past 8 years? No! Edo State has been under Oshiomhole in the past eight years which is more than enough to right the wrongs of the former ruling party, if any,  which he often sings about in his campaign of calumny designed to bamboozle some gullible Edo voters, some of whom  are blinded by primordial sentiments or  peanuts  from  Oshimhole  to mortgage their future.
It is for you to ponder these questions objectively before casting your vote come September 28 which is only 5 days from now. It is either you use your voting power to change your life forever or remain to thrive on dirt and dirty surroundings. Oshimhole's game plan is to plant his adopted godson at the Government House to cover up his excesses. If you allow his antics to get the better of you, you would have only  succeeded in mortgaging your future , your children's future and generations yet unborn.''
*Iyoha John Darlington, a social activist, political analyst and public commentator on national and global issues wrote from Turin, Italy.
